A Brief History of the World Novel
The world novel's history is marked by the spread of ideas across cultures. As trade and exploration increased, different literary traditions influenced one another. For instance, colonialism led to the exchange of stories between colonizers and the colonized. Novels in the 19th and 20th centuries became more diverse in terms of themes and styles. Writers started to explore social issues, psychological states, and different cultures more deeply, leading to a rich tapestry of the world novel today.

The History of the World Novel: Key Developments
One key development in the history of the world novel was the rise of the epistolary novel. This form, where the story is told through letters, was popular in the 18th century. 'Pamela' by Samuel Richardson is a famous example. It allowed for a more intimate look into the characters' thoughts and feelings.
